Sitges is light turned into white town, with the blue strip of the sea. It was founded by Iberians and Romans, and was the capital of Modernism. The Garraf massif protects it and almost makes it an island, half way between Cuba and Greece, but with a very singular personality. However, Sitges is a plural word, and that alone tells us everything. A small multiracial, multicultural and multi-everything town. A welcoming retreat of calm and civilisation, which knows how to turn to debauchery at Carnival time. The artistic and cultural trail, marked by great names, continues along its path with studios and art galleries. Sitges, moreover, is a city of congresses, quality hotels, sailing, open-air sports, popular and sophisticated gastronomy, cinema, with the film festival, and well-known personalities, who wander around unnoticed like any other citizen of Sitges.
